Agentic AI Comparison:
Browser-Use vs Crawl4AI

Browser-Use - AI toolvsCrawl4AI logo

Introduction

This report presents a comprehensive comparison between two open-source agents, Browser-Use and Crawl4AI, based on five metrics: autonomy, ease of use, flexibility, cost, and popularity. These tools are evaluated to aid AI developers and data professionals in selecting the most suitable framework for their web crawling and browser automation needs.

Overview

Crawl4AI

Crawl4AI is a robust, open-source web crawling and data extraction framework, purpose-built for AI applications and large-scale data collection. It offers asynchronous, high-throughput operations and integration with Playwright for advanced browser automation, emphasizing flexibility, performance, and generating AI-ready data artifacts. Crawl4AI is highly configurable but is geared toward developers with Python experience.

Browser-Use

Browser-Use is an open-source Python library aimed at providing simple, scriptable browser automation. It caters to users seeking an accessible interface for automating browser tasks, with a focus on usability and minimal setup, aiming to lower the barrier to entry for browser scripting and data extraction workflows.

Metrics Comparison

autonomy

Browser-Use: 6

Browser-Use provides basic automation capabilities and scriptable interfaces, offering a reasonable degree of autonomy for common browser tasks but generally requires manual scripting and user intervention for complex workflows.

Crawl4AI: 8

Crawl4AI leverages asynchronous execution and Playwright integration for sophisticated, autonomous large-scale web crawling and dynamic data extraction. It can handle multiple concurrent tasks and automate complex workflows with minimal manual intervention, provided the user sets up the required scripts and configurations.

Crawl4AI is more autonomous for complex and large-scale tasks, while Browser-Use is better suited for simple, ad hoc automation.

ease of use

Browser-Use: 8

Browser-Use prioritizes a lightweight, user-friendly approach, enabling straightforward scripting and lower technical barriers, making it accessible to beginners and those with limited automation experience.

Crawl4AI: 4

Crawl4AI's powerful features come at the cost of a steep learning curve. Its configuration-driven approach, reliance on Python, and lack of a GUI make it challenging for beginners and non-programmers. Users often report difficulties with setup, troubleshooting, and usage without prior technical knowledge.

Browser-Use is considerably easier for beginners, whereas Crawl4AI is best suited for developers with web scraping and Python experience.

flexibility

Browser-Use: 7

Browser-Use supports basic browser automation and can be extended via Python scripting, though it offers less native support for advanced dynamic content handling, chunking strategies, or AI-focused output.

Crawl4AI: 9

Crawl4AI excels in flexibility, supporting multiple output formats (JSON, minimal HTML, Markdown), advanced chunking strategies, and the ability to simulate user behavior with custom JavaScript. Its architecture allows for high customization of data extraction tasks.

Crawl4AI provides far greater flexibility for building complex crawlers and extracting structured data for AI applications.

cost

Browser-Use: 10

Browser-Use is fully open-source and free to use, incurring no direct costs for installation or usage.

Crawl4AI: 10

Crawl4AI is also fully open-source and free, providing enterprise-level features without any licensing fees or paid tiers. Its efficiency can even outperform many commercial alternatives in terms of operational cost for large-scale crawling.

Both tools are open-source and free, representing excellent value for developers and organizations.

popularity

Browser-Use: 5

Browser-Use has a modest but growing user base within the Python automation community, with less visibility and community support compared to more established browser automation tools.

Crawl4AI: 7

Crawl4AI has received significant attention in the AI and web scraping communities due to its modern architecture and focus on AI-optimized data output. However, its community and support ecosystem remain smaller than top-tier scraping frameworks.

Crawl4AI enjoys greater recognition within its niche and among technical users, while Browser-Use remains less prominent overall.

Conclusions

Crawl4AI is the superior choice for users seeking a powerful, flexible, and autonomous solution for large-scale web data extraction and AI-driven workflows, especially if they possess web scraping and Python expertise. Its advanced architecture, asynchronous operations, and support for dynamic content and structured output give it an edge in complex scenarios. However, beginners or those looking for a quick, uncomplicated automation tool may prefer Browser-Use for its simplicity and ease of use. Both tools are cost-effective due to their open-source nature, but users must weigh technical requirements and intended use cases when choosing between them.